1. Boost Search Engine Optimization


Search engines love to provide fresh, valuable, and relatable content to readers. Blogs can be a great idea to provide frequent content with a blog post to your website. With consistent blogs, you invite Google and other search engines to new content to index and in turn create opportunities to infuse those important keywords to increase your visibility on search engine results pages (SERP).

2. Establish your Business as an Industry Expert


No matter how small your business is, you can build trust and influence within your industry by providing valuable, expertise in your blog posts. Over time, you become a “go-to” resource for helpful, informative content, which can ultimately lead to higher customer conversion rates.

4. Add Value Addition to Your Readers


One of the biggest benefits of business blogging is the ability to provide value to visitors. Your blogs must be something that provides solutions to their problems and in return your chances of getting sales increases.


Of course, don't forget to mention your products or services to promote through blogs but explain in a subtle and helpful manner. If your blog post simply promotes your business readers won't be interested to read rather connect with them on an emotional level that will persuade them to purchase your products.


5. Increase Sharing Capability


Every time you blog, you create an opportunity for your audience to share your blog with others. Whether they link to your blog post, tweet it, or email it to others, it’s free marketing and it further boosts the credibility of your business.
